用linux命令设置时间日期
-
要使用Linux命令设置时间和日期,可以使用以下几个命令:
1. date命令:使用date命令可以显示和设置系统的时间和日期。若只想显示当前的时间和日期,可以直接输入`date`命令。若要设置时间和日期,可以使用`date -s`命令,后面接上想要设置的时间和日期,格式为`YYYY-MM-DD HH:MM:SS`,例如`date -s “2022-01-01 12:00:00″`。
2. hwclock命令:hwclock命令用于查询和设置系统的硬件时钟。若只想显示当前的硬件时钟时间,可以输入`hwclock`命令。若要设置硬件时钟,可以使用`hwclock –set`命令,后面接上想要设置的时间和日期,格式同样为`YYYY-MM-DD HH:MM:SS`。
3. timedatectl命令:若你的Linux系统使用systemd,可以使用timedatectl命令来管理系统的时间和日期。若只想显示当前的时间和日期,可以输入`timedatectl`命令。若要设置时间和日期,可以使用`timedatectl set-time`命令,后面接上想要设置的时间和日期,格式同样为`YYYY-MM-DD HH:MM:SS`。
需要注意的是,设置时间和日期通常需要root权限,所以在输入命令时可能需要加上sudo。另外,设置时间和日期可能会影响系统和应用程序的正常运行,所以谨慎操作,并确保你了解自己在做什么。
2年前 -
设置时间和日期是在Linux系统中的一项基本操作,可以使用命令行方式完成。下面是使用Linux命令设置时间日期的步骤:
1. date命令:使用date命令可以查看和设置系统的日期和时间。要查看当前的日期和时间,只需在终端中输入以下命令:
“`shell
date
“`2. 设置日期:要更改日期,可以使用以下命令格式:
“`shell
date -s “YYYY-MM-DD”
“`
例如,要将日期设置为2022年1月15日,可以运行以下命令:
“`shell
date -s “2022-01-15”
“`3. 设置时间:要更改时间,可以使用以下命令格式:
“`shell
date -s “HH:MM:SS”
“`
例如,要将时间设置为下午3点30分30秒,可以运行以下命令:
“`shell
date -s “15:30:30”
“`4. 设置完整的日期和时间:要同时设置日期和时间,可以使用以下命令格式:
“`shell
date -s “YYYY-MM-DD HH:MM:SS”
“`
例如,要将日期和时间都设置为2022年1月15日下午3点30分30秒,可以运行以下命令:
“`shell
date -s “2022-01-15 15:30:30”
“`5. 同步时间服务器:在Linux系统中,可以使用NTP(Network Time Protocol)来同步系统时间。NTP可以从Internet上的时间服务器获取准确的时间。要使用NTP同步时间,可以运行以下命令:
“`shell
ntpdate time.nist.gov
“`
这将从time.nist.gov服务器获取时间并将其同步到系统中。需要注意的是,设置时间和日期通常需要管理员权限。在执行设置时间和日期的命令时,请确保以root用户身份登录或使用sudo命令。此外,正确设置时区也很重要,可使用`timedatectl`命令来查看和设置时区。
2年前 -
在Linux系统中,设置时间和日期可以使用date命令。date命令用于显示和设置系统的日期和时间。以下是设置时间和日期的几种常用方法和操作流程。
一、显示系统当前的时间和日期
使用date命令可以显示系统当前的时间和日期。只需在命令行中输入以下命令即可:“`
date
“`执行上述命令后,将在终端中显示如下格式的当前时间和日期:
“`
Wed Apr 22 09:26:42 UTC 2020
“`二、使用date命令设置时间和日期
1. 设置日期
使用date命令设置系统的日期需要使用`-s`选项,后面接上要设置的日期。日期的格式为”YYYY-MM-DD”。以下是一个设置日期的示例:“`
sudo date -s “2020-04-22”
“`上述命令将将系统的日期设置为2020年4月22日。
2. 设置时间
使用date命令设置系统的时间需要使用`-s`选项,后面接上要设置的时间。时间的格式为”HH:MM:SS”。以下是一个设置时间的示例:“`
sudo date -s “09:30:00”
“`上述命令将将系统的时间设置为9点30分0秒。
3. 设置日期和时间
如果要同时设置日期和时间,可以将日期和时间一起写在date命令中。以下是一个设置日期和时间的示例:“`
sudo date -s “2020-04-22 09:30:00”
“`上述命令将将系统的日期设置为2020年4月22日,时间设置为9点30分0秒。
三、时区设置
系统默认使用的是UTC时间,如果需要设置系统的时区,可以使用`timedatectl`命令。以下是设置时区的操作流程:1. 显示当前的时区设置
使用以下命令可以显示当前的时区设置:“`
timedatectl
“`在输出信息中,可以查找到当前的时区信息。
2. 设置时区
使用以下命令设置时区,需要将Zone替换为所需的时区名称:“`
sudo timedatectl set-timezone Zone
“`例如,如果要将时区设置为Asia/Shanghai,可以使用以下命令:
“`
sudo timedatectl set-timezone Asia/Shanghai
“`上述命令将将时区设置为上海时间。
3. 验证时区设置
设置完时区后,可以再次使用`timedatectl`命令来验证时区是否设置成功。四、硬件时钟同步
Linux系统中,硬件时钟是指系统主板上的实时时钟(RTC)。为了使硬件时钟与系统时间保持同步,可以使用hwclock命令。以下是几个常用的操作:1. 将系统时间写入硬件时钟
使用以下命令可以将系统时间写入硬件时钟:“`
sudo hwclock –systohc
“`执行上述命令后,系统时间会被写入硬件时钟中。
2. 从硬件时钟读取系统时间
使用以下命令可以从硬件时钟中读取系统时间并更新到系统中:“`
sudo hwclock –hctosys
“`执行上述命令后,会从硬件时钟中读取时间,并更新到系统中。
3. 显示硬件时钟时间
使用以下命令可以显示当前的硬件时钟时间:“`
sudo hwclock
“`在终端中会显示硬件时钟的时间。
以上就是使用Linux命令设置时间和日期的方法和操作流程。根据实际需求,可以选择适合的命令和选项来进行设置。
2年前